The Science Behind the Eruption
The film canister volcano works by creating a rapid buildup of pressure inside the canister. This pressure is generated by a simple acid-base reaction between vinegar (acetic acid) and baking soda (sodium bicarbonate).
When vinegar and baking soda mix, they react to produce carbon dioxide gas (CO2). Because the reaction occurs within a closed container (the film canister), the CO2 gas has nowhere to escape, leading to a rapid increase in pressure. Eventually, the pressure exceeds the canister’s ability to contain it, resulting in a dramatic “eruption” as the lid pops off and the contents are expelled. Adding dish soap creates bubbles in the mixture, mimicking the foamy lava of a real volcano.
Materials You’ll Need
To build your film canister volcano, gather the following materials:
* **Film Canister:** This is the key component. It must have a tight-fitting, snap-on lid. Look for the older, opaque plastic film canisters rather than clear ones. Clear ones sometimes crack more easily under pressure.
* **Baking Soda:** This is one of the reactants that will generate carbon dioxide.
* **Vinegar:** This is the other reactant, an acid that reacts with the baking soda.
* **Dish Soap:** Adds bubbles to the eruption, making it look more like lava. Any liquid dish soap will work.
* **Water:** To dilute the vinegar and adjust the eruption’s intensity.
* **Modeling Clay or Play-Doh:** To construct the volcano’s cone. You’ll need a substantial amount to create a convincing shape. Air-dry clay works well if you want to create a more permanent model.
* **Small Cup or Container:** To measure and mix the baking soda.
* **Spoon or Stirring Stick:** For mixing.
* **Food Coloring (Optional):** Red, orange, or yellow food coloring can enhance the lava’s appearance.
* **Newspaper or Drop Cloth:** To protect your work surface from spills.
* **Safety Goggles:** To protect your eyes.
* **Paper Towels:** For cleaning up any messes.
* **Measuring Spoons or Cups:** For precise measurements.
Building Your Volcano: A Step-by-Step Guide
Now, let’s get started on constructing your film canister volcano. Follow these detailed steps:
**Step 1: Prepare Your Workspace**
* Cover your work surface with newspaper or a drop cloth to protect it from spills and clay residue.
* Gather all your materials and place them within easy reach.
* Put on your safety goggles to protect your eyes.
**Step 2: Construct the Volcano Cone**
* Take a large amount of modeling clay or Play-Doh and mold it into a cone shape. The size of the cone should be proportional to the size of your film canister. Aim for a cone that’s about 6-8 inches tall.
* Create a hollow center at the top of the cone that’s wide enough to accommodate the film canister. Make sure the canister can sit securely inside the cone without tipping over.
* Carefully embed the film canister into the center of the clay cone, leaving the lid accessible. The rim of the canister should be flush with the top of the cone, or slightly below.
* Smooth the clay around the base of the canister to create a seamless connection and prevent the eruption from leaking out from the bottom.
* Shape and refine the volcano cone to create a realistic appearance. You can add ridges, valleys, and other details to mimic the topography of a real volcano. If using air-dry clay, allow it to dry completely before proceeding.
**Step 3: Prepare the Eruption Mixture**
* In a small cup or container, mix 2 tablespoons of baking soda with a few drops of dish soap. The dish soap will help create more bubbles and make the eruption look more impressive.
* If you’re using food coloring, add a few drops to the baking soda mixture and stir until evenly distributed. This will give your lava a vibrant color.
* Set the baking soda mixture aside.
* In a separate container, mix approximately 1/4 cup of vinegar with 1/4 cup of water. Adjusting the ratio of vinegar to water can affect the eruption’s intensity. More vinegar will result in a more forceful eruption.
**Step 4: Assemble and Erupt!**
* Remove the lid from the film canister.
* Carefully pour the vinegar and water mixture into the film canister, filling it about two-thirds full.
* Quickly add the baking soda mixture to the canister.
* Immediately snap the lid onto the film canister, making sure it’s securely fastened.
* Stand back and observe! The eruption should occur within a few seconds. If nothing happens after about 30 seconds, try removing the lid and adding a bit more vinegar or baking soda.
**Step 5: Clean Up**
* Once the eruption has finished, carefully clean up any spilled liquid and clay residue.
* Rinse the film canister and lid thoroughly with water.
* Dispose of the used baking soda and vinegar mixture properly.
Tips for a Spectacular Science Fair Project
To transform your film canister volcano into a winning science fair project, consider these tips:
* **Experiment with Variables:** The key to a successful science fair project is to conduct experiments and analyze the results. You can test how different variables affect the eruption. Here are some ideas:
* **Amount of Baking Soda:** Does increasing or decreasing the amount of baking soda affect the height or duration of the eruption?
* **Concentration of Vinegar:** Does using different concentrations of vinegar (e.g., pure vinegar, 50% vinegar, 25% vinegar) affect the eruption’s intensity?
* **Temperature of Vinegar:** Does using warm or cold vinegar have an impact on the reaction?
* **Type of Dish Soap:** Does using different types of dish soap (e.g., different brands, different consistencies) affect the bubble formation?
* **Adding other substances:** What happens if you add other household items such as salt or sugar.
* **Record Your Observations:** Keep detailed records of your experiments, including the materials used, the procedures followed, and the results observed. Use a notebook or spreadsheet to organize your data.

Troubleshooting Tips
* **No Eruption:** If the volcano doesn’t erupt, check the following:
* Make sure the film canister lid is securely fastened.
* Ensure that the baking soda and vinegar are fresh.
* Try adding a bit more vinegar or baking soda.
* Check that the film canister is not cracked or damaged.
* **Weak Eruption:** If the eruption is weak, try increasing the amount of baking soda or using a higher concentration of vinegar.
* **Leaking:** If the eruption leaks from the bottom of the volcano, try sealing the base of the film canister with more clay.
* **Messy Eruption:** To minimize the mess, conduct the experiment outdoors or on a surface that is easy to clean.

Turning Your Volcano into a Winning Project
The key to a successful science fair project isn’t just the impressive eruption. It’s the scientific process you follow, the data you collect, and the conclusions you draw. Consider these points:
* **Formulate a Hypothesis:** Before you start, ask a question. For example: “Will increasing the amount of baking soda increase the height of the eruption?” Based on your question, make a testable hypothesis.
* **Control Your Variables:** When testing your hypothesis, change only one variable at a time. Keep everything else constant. This allows you to accurately determine the effect of the variable you’re testing.
* **Measure and Record Everything:** Carefully measure the amount of each ingredient you use. Record the height of the eruption each time. Use a ruler or measuring tape for accuracy.
* **Analyze Your Data:** After conducting your experiments, analyze your data. Create graphs or charts to visually represent your results. What patterns do you see?
* **Draw Conclusions:** Based on your data, draw conclusions about your hypothesis. Was your hypothesis supported? What did you learn from your experiment?
